Informal Structures
Informal structures refer to the unofficial relationships and channels of communication that form naturally among employees within an organization, shaping social networks and influencing how work actually gets done.
"In" and "Out" Groups
Social categorizations within teams or organizations where members are either included within a preferred group ("in") or excluded ("out").
Vertical Layers
Layers within an organization that represent different levels of authority and responsibility, from top-level management to frontline workers.
Functional Structures
refers to an organizational layout where departments are grouped based on specialized functions such as marketing, finance, and production.
